An elderly patient expresses concern to a home health-care nurse about his ability to afford groceries along with all of the new medications he was given in the hospital. Which of the following should be added to his plan of care?

1. An appointment with a chaplain
2. A referral for family counseling
3. A referral to a social worker
4. An appointment with a pharmacist


ANS: 3
